About

Crossfire II is a top-down shooter that leans into retro simplicity. Developed by Dreamworlds and released in 2002, it runs on PC and Amiga. The single-player campaign tasks you with piloting various spacecraft to halt a cosmic threat, balancing straightforward missions with chaotic firefights. A survival mode ramps up the difficulty over time while a local multiplayer option lets players battle head-to-head. The controls are responsive and the action stays fast without overwhelming complexity. The game’s appeal lies in its no-frills design and dual focus on solo and competitive play. While the story is thin, the tight combat loops and variety of ships keep sessions fresh. Local PvP remains a highlight, though it’s most fun with others nearby. Amiga owners might seek it out for nostalgia, but the PC version is more widely playable. Community chatter notes it as a cult favorite among fans of old-school arcade shooters.
